Two housebreakers arrested in Alberton North

The suspects had meat with Two Step poison in their possession.

CPS Security officers arrested two housebreakers on March 18 in 9th Avenue in Alberton North.

“Our control centre received a panic signal after spotting two unknown males attempting to gain access into a resident’s property,” said Tyrone van der Merwe, sales director from CPS Security.

“On our arrival the suspects fled in their vehicle. Officers managed to arrest one suspect on the premises and the second suspect was arrested nearby.

“We found house-breaking implements, suspected stolen goods and dog poison (known as Two Step) in their possession.”

Both suspects were handed over to Alberton SAPS.
